AUXILIARY EQUIPMENT

Listening to a CD/MD/MP3 portable
player or other equipment
You can listen to equipment connected to the unit. Refer
to the operating instructions for the corresponding
equipment for more detailed information.
Be sure to remove the inserted cassette to prevent
possible damage to the unit before connecting the
equipment.
SRC
1
Connect a CD/MD/MP3 portable player or other
equipment to the unit's AUX jack (3.5-mm dia.).
2
Press SRC repeatedly until "AUX IN" appears in the
display.

OTHER FUNCTIONS

AUDIO
SRC SEL
CONTROL
Changing the contrast of the display
1
Press and hold SRC until "CONT." appears in the
display.
2
Turn AUDIO CONTROL to select L (for low) or H (for
high).
Setting the dimmer of the display
1
Press and hold SEL until "DIMMER" appears in the
display.
2
Turn AUDIO CONTROL to select "DIMMER 0
(bright)" or "DIMMER 1 (dimmed)."
